Unisex bathrooms offer several advantages, creating a more inclusive and practical environment for diverse users.
Enhanced Comfort and Inclusivity
A primary benefit of gender-neutral bathrooms is that they provide a more welcoming and comfortable situation for two people of different genders. This is particularly important in situations where:
- A parent or guardian needs to assist a child of a different gender.
- Individuals who identify as transgender or non-binary are more comfortable using facilities that do not enforce a binary gender.
- Personal care attendants and their clients of different genders can use restrooms without discomfort or fear of misunderstanding.
Practical Benefits
Unisex bathrooms offer numerous practical benefits:
- Reduced waiting times: By making all stalls available to everyone, lines can be shorter, especially in busy areas like event venues.
- Improved resource utilization: Instead of having separate facilities for men and women, one set of facilities can serve all. This also saves on construction and maintenance costs.
- Greater accessibility: Unisex bathrooms can be designed with universal accessibility features, benefiting people with disabilities.
